Oil Prices Drop Amid OPEC+ Cuts Extension Fears

Oil prices fell on Friday, with Brent crude futures down 66 cents to $71.43 per barrel, and US West Texas Intermediate crude futures down 65 cents to $67.65 per barrel. Avian Flu Outbreak Hits Pearl Harbor Base with Duck Infections

A third location in Hawaii has confirmed avian flu cases, affecting a backyard flock at Joint Base Pearl Harbor-Hickam. The Hawaii Department of Agriculture’s Animal Industry Division euthanized nine birds from the affected flock after two ducks adopted from Susie’s Duck Sanctuary tested positive for the virus. CDC Warns of Rising Walking Pneumonia Cases Nationwide

A recent surge in cases of walking pneumonia, a mild form of lung infection, has been reported nationwide,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). The number of patients discharged from emergency departments with a diagnosis of Mycoplasma pneumoniae-associated pneumonia or acute bronchitis has increased over the past six months.
